सत्यवाचिरतोथस्तु सत्यकार्यरतः सदा । सशरीरेण स्वर्लोकमागत्याच्युततां व्रजेत्
satyavāciratothastu satyakāryarataḥ sadā | saśarīreṇa svarlokamāgatyācyutatāṃ vrajet
Wer jedoch an wahrhaftiger Rede Freude hat und stets wahrhaftigem Handeln zugetan ist, gelangt mit eben diesem Körper in die Himmelswelt und erreicht den Zustand des Unfehlbaren, des Unvergänglichen.

Sandhi Resolution Notes: सत्यवाचिरतोथस्तु = सत्यवाचि-रतः अथ तु; स्वर्लोकमागत्याच्युततां = स्वः-लोकम् आगत्य अच्युतताम्.
It emphasizes satya—truthfulness in speech and truthfulness in action—as a consistent ethical discipline.
It implies attaining heaven “with the body,” i.e., an embodied ascent or a highly exalted fruition of merit, presented as a special reward for unwavering truthfulness.
That integrity must unite speech and action: truthful words and truthful deeds together lead to the highest stability—described as “acyutatā,” the state of not falling (imperishability).
